Bazı 3-alkil (aril)-4-alkiliden (ariliden) amino-ve 3-alkil (aril)-4 alkil (aril) amino-4,5-dihidro-1H-1,2,4-triazol-5-on bileşiklerinin sentezi ve özelliklerinin incelenmesi

Abstract
ÖZET Bu çalışmada önce bazı 3-Alkil(Aril)-4-Amino-4,5-Dihidro-lH-l,2,4-Triazol-5-on bileşikleri sentezlenmiş ve ayrı ayrı kapron aldehid, siklohekzan karboksaldehid, tarçın aldehid, fenilasetaldehid ve 1-naftaldehid ile muamele edilmek suretiyle 3-Alkil(Aril)-4- Alkiliden(Ariliden)Amino-4,5-Dihidro-lH-l,2,4-Triazol-5-on bileşikleri elde edilmiştir. Elde edilen ve birer schiff bazı karakterinde olan bu bileşiklerin içinden örnek olarak seçi lenler asetik anhidrid ile muamele edilmek suretiyle N-asetil türevlerine dönüştürülmüştür. 3-Alkil(Aril)-4-Alkil(Aril)Amino-4,5-Dihidro-lH-l,2,4-Triazol-5-on bileşiklerinin sentezi ise çalışmada elde edilen yeni schiff bazlarının azometin grubunun indirgenmesi yoluyla gerçekleştirilmiştir. Bunlara ek olarak çalışmada elde edilen 3-Alkil(Aril)-4-(l-naftilmetilamino)-4,5- Dihidro-lH-l,2,4-Triazol-5-on bileşiklerinin asetik anhidrid ile muamelesi incelenmiş ve çeşitli mono- ve disaetil türevleri elde edilmiştir. Çalışmada elde edilen 65 yeni bileşiğin yapı aydınlatılmaları mikroanaliz, İR, !H- NMR, 13C-NMR ve UV spektroskopisi yöntemleri ile yapılmıştır ve çalışmada uygulanan reaksiyonlar için reaksiyon mekanizmaları önerilmiştir. Anahtar Kelimeler : 1,2, 4-Triazol'ler, 4,5-Dihidro-lH-l,2,4-Triazol-5-on'lar, Schiff bazları, Azometin grubu, Aldehidler, İndirgenme, Nükleofilik katılma. V SUMMARY Synthesis of Some 3-AIkyl(Aryl)-4-Alkylidene(Arylidene)amino- and 3-Alkyl(Aryl)-4- Alkyl(Aryl)amino-4,5-Dihydro-lH-l,2,4-Triazol-5-Ones and Investigation of Their Properties. In this study initially, some 3-alkyl(aryl)-4-amino-4,5-dihydro-lH-l,2,4-triazol-5- ones were synthesized and subsequently, by the reaction of there compounds with various aldehydes such as capronaldehide, cyclohexane carboxaldehyde, cinnamaldehyde, phenylacetaldehyde and 1-naphaldehyde, 3-alkyl(aryl)-4-alkylidene(arylidene)amino-4,5- dihydro-lH-l,2,4-triazol-5-ones were obtained. Some selected compounds carrying schiff base character were converted to their acetyl derivatives by treating with acetic anhydride. The synthesis of some 3-alkyl(aryl)-4-alkyl(aryl)amino-4,5-dihydro-lH- 1,2,4- triazol-5-ones were succeeded by the NaBHU- reduction of azomethine groups of the bases obtained. Furthermore, the reaction of the new 3-alkyl(aryl)-4-(l-naphtymethylamino)-4,5- dihydro-lH-l,2,4-triazol-5-ones with acetic anhidride was investigated and their mono- or diacetyl derivatives were characterized. The structures of 65 new compounds synthesized in this study were proposed by evoluating the data obtained by microanalyses and spectroscopic methods such as IR, 'H- NMR, C-NMR. Some physical properties of these compounds were determined and their UV spectra were recorded. Moreover, reaction mechanisms were proposed for the general methods established in the study. Keywords : 1,2,4-Triazoles, 4,5-Dihydro-lH-l,2,4-triazol-5-ones, Schiff bases, Azomethine group, Aldehydes, Nucleophilic addition. VI
